The Orpheum Seatgrid endpoint renders an SVG seat map for a given performance. Support agents should note that the renderer reflects holds and sold seats as of the last sync, which runs every two minutes; a seat shown as available may already be locked by a concurrent checkout. Pass the performance identifier and an optional zone filter to narrow the output. All requests must be authenticated, and for the shared support sandbox you should use the bearer token below.

login token, yajeg-fawif: eyJhbGciOiJIUzI1NiIsInR5cCI6IkpXVCJ9.eyJzdWIiOiIEdPQYnZXaZIn0.HSRTnYZBx0Qc

FINANCE REVIEW — Sales Leads, Ostrev Marine

JV proposal with Calbright Fittings assessed. Capital requirement: 6.2M over two years, split 60/40. Breakeven modeled at month 28. Margin uplift on the Delmar range estimated at 5 points. Risks: supplier concentration, currency exposure in the Veyland market. Recommendation: proceed to term sheet, subject to diligence. Pipeline implications discussed separately with each region. The confidential note on next steps follows below.

confidential, yafof-tawef: The finance team signed off on a budget of $34.3 million for Project Zorox. The renewal with Aldethax Freight closes at $12.7 million a year, 10 percent below the last contract.

Alert: the Quillsearch autocomplete index on the Torval cluster has been returning suggestions in 900ms at p95, up from 120ms last week. Root cause appears to be shard imbalance after the Pellwright catalog import. Mira is rebalancing tonight; no user-facing errors yet, just sluggishness. Details, graphs, and the rebalance plan are on the internal status page below.

operations page: https://confluence.lumicsys.internal/pages/browse/display/browse/218b

Subject: Handover — Corvette schema migration

Passing the pager to Lena. The zero-downtime migration on the orders table is mid-flight: dual writes on, backfill at 60%. Customers should see no impact; any report of missing orders is urgent. Cutover is Thursday. Route migration questions to the data platform rotation below.

escalation mailbox, yahag-hahip: wendor@paliqsys.internal